In this new edition we celebrate with affection and admiration he 150th anniversary of the birth of Manuel de Falla, the one who is without doubt one of the most important Spanish composers of all time time

The topics we will cover in this new edition are:

  • Falla and Renaissance music
  • Early music and the search for sonic purity
  • Andalusian and European heritage

 

The seventh edition of Festikids incorporates as its main novelty the creation of the I Festikids Training Course, A brief but carefully crafted proposal, aimed at teachers who wish to enrich their educational practice from a creative, inclusive perspective and deeply connected with the students' experience.

Festikids Granada presents its 2026 edition, reinforcing its commitment to children's talent, culture and education.

Festikids Granada officially presented its 2026 edition today at an event held at the Nuestra Señora de las Mercedes School, where institutions, collaborating entities and the educational community supported a project that continues to consolidate itself as a cultural and educational benchmark in Granada.

The presentation was attended by representatives from the Education Delegation of the Andalusian Regional Government, Granada City Council, Granada Provincial Council, Unicaja Foundation and APDI Group, entities that collaborate in this new edition of Festikids with the common goal of promoting culture, creativity and values among children and young people.

During the event, the following people spoke: Jorge Rodríguez Morata, promoter of Festikids; Jorge Saavedra, first deputy mayor and councilor for Culture of the Granada City Council; Enrique Gómez-Puig, head of Education at the Unicaja Foundation; Luis Carrasco, representing the Education Delegation of the Andalusian Regional Government; Javier Bravo, representative of the Granada Provincial Council; and Marienma Esteban, director of the host center.

They all agreed on the importance of continuing to create alliances between institutions, educational centers and private entities to promote initiatives that place children at the center of cultural and educational life.

Festikids Granada celebrates a great cultural day bringing together hundreds of students, families and educational centers

Festikids Granada experienced one of the most special and exciting days of its 2026 edition today with the celebration of the Festikids Awards Gala and the subsequent concert by the Granada Chamber Choir along with participating school groups

The Federico García Lorca Center hosted both events, bringing together students, teachers, families, institutional representatives and collaborating entities in an event that once again demonstrated the power of culture and education as tools for unity, creativity and participation.

A gala to recognize young talent

The Festikids Gala highlighted the effort, creativity and artistic work developed by the participating educational centers during this seventh edition of the project.

During the event, special recognition was given to the involvement of teachers, families, and students in an initiative that continues to grow year after year and aims to promote coexistence, culture, participation, and the artistic development of children and young people.
